Where was the challenger supposed to go?
The Space Shuttle Challenger was scheduled to launch on its STS-51-L mission on January 28, 1986. Its primary destination was low Earth orbit, where it was set to deploy the TDRS-B (Tracking and Data Relay Satellite) and conduct various scientific experiments. Tragically, the shuttle broke apart just 73 seconds after liftoff, leading to the loss of all seven crew members.

Will a dodge challenger rims fit on a dodge ram 1500?
Dodge Challenger rims will not typically fit on a Dodge Ram 1500 due to differences in bolt patterns, offsets, and overall size. The Challenger usually has a smaller bolt pattern (5x115) compared to the Ram 1500 (which is often 5x139.7). Additionally, the width and diameter of the rims may not be compatible with the Ram's larger tires. Always check specifications before attempting to swap rims between different models.
